At 94.35%, apartments priced Over $2,000 represent the bulk of Fremont, California rentals, while condos priced $1,000 - $1,500 hold the lowest share of the market – 0.06%.
Fremont, California Housing tenure**
Renters take up 39% of Fremont, California real estate, occupying a total of 29,461 units, while homeowners live in 45,534 properties.

Fremont, California Renter-occupied housing units by no. of bedrooms**
There are 11,626 rentals in Fremont, California with 2 beds making up the highest share of the market, at 39%. Units with 5 or more beds, on the other hand, hold the lowest percentage (1%), amounting to 325 units. Overall, the median number of rooms in Fremont, California homes for rent is 3.5.
Fremont, California Renter-occupied units by age of householder**
Most condos for rent in Fremont, California are occupied by residents in the 35 - 44 years age group (29%), followed by those in the 25 - 34 years age group (27%). At the same time, people in the 75 - 84 years age group make up the lowest share of the local rental market – 2%.

Fremont, California Renter-occupied housing units by the presence of own children**
A total of 21,110 apartments for rent in Fremont, California, or 72% of all rentals are family households. Additionally, 43% of rental homes include children under the age of 18 – that’s 12,766 units. All in all, the median size of a renter-occupied household in Fremont, California is 2.95.
Fremont, California Renter-occupied housing units by educational attainment**
In terms of education, renters holding bachelor degrees or higher make up 60% of the rental market. In contrast, residents with less than a high school degree reside in 6% of the homes for rent in Fremont, California.
Fremont, California Renter-occupied units by year structure built**
The highest share of Fremont, California apartment rentals, namely 29% or 8,399 units, were Built 1970 - 1979, followed by those Built 1980 - 1989 (27%, 7,902 units), and the ones Built 1960 - 1969 (12%, 3,676 units).
Fremont, California Renter-occupied units by year householder moved in**
Median year renter moved into unit 2017
Most Fremont, California renters (43%) moved in 2010 to 2017, while only 1% of them moved in 1990 to 1999. Overall, the median year renters have occupied their Fremont, California condos for rent is 2017.
Fremont, California Renter-occupied housing units by vehicles available**
When it comes to transportation options, 37% of Fremont, California renters have 1 vehicle available per household, 37% of them have 2 vehicles available, and 12% have 3 vehicles available.

The rental statistics on this page were compiled using data provided by our sister company, Yardi Matrix, an apartment market intelligence solution which offers comprehensive information on all Fremont, California apartment buildings 50 units or larger. Yardi Matrix covers ~80% of the U.S. metro area population, including over 80,000 properties and 15.2 million apartments across 124 U.S. markets.
